The two innocent members of the Jewish community who died in the shocking incident at Heaton Park Congregation Synagogue on Thursday, 2 October 2025, have been named.
Identified as Adrian Daulby and Melvin Cravitz
Although formal identification is still pending, the victims are believed to be 53-year-old Adrian Daulby and 66-year-old Melvin Cravitz, both from Crumpsall.
Their families have been informed, with Family Liaison Officers offering support during this heartbreaking time.
Police Offer Condolences and Support
Detective Chief Superintendent Lewis Hughes, leading the casualty response, said:
“My deepest sympathies are with Mr Daulby and Mr Cravitz’s loved ones at this extremely hard time. Specially trained Family Liaison Officers are in contact with them. They will continue to update them on the investigation and support them throughout the coronial process.
“Whilst there are processes which must be followed, we commit to being mindful of cultural preferences and sensitivities and to ensuring that these men and their loved ones’ wishes are respected.”
Home Office post-mortems are scheduled for later this morning as the investigation continues.
